Sometimes i will use vinyl (example shell I did using paint masks in the howto section on my site), sometimes tape, sometimes some vinyl cut lettering etc. Just depends on the job in hand. Mostly liquid mask though. Props to some painters who only use vinyl cut designs. Getting it to sit around all the compound curves of a shell is a whole skill in itself!
I sell createx which is waterbased but yes, the RCS paints are solvent based so 2k/cell thinners etc to clean out yer brush, yup.
